Security Engineer III - Python/Java Developer
JPMorgan Chase · Wilmington, DE, United States
About The Role
Take on a crucial role where you'll be a key part of a high-performing team delivering secure software solutions.
As a Security Engineer III at JPMorganChase within the Cybersecurity & Technology Controls team in Corporate Technology , you will be an integral part of an agile team that works to enhance, build, and deliver trusted market-leading technology products in a secure, stable, and scalable way. As a core technical contributor, you will be responsible for conducting critical technology solutions across multiple technical areas within various business functions in support of the firm’s business objectives.
Job responsibilities
- Execute software solutions, design, development, and technical troubleshooting for platform applications, thinking beyond routine approaches to solve technical problems.
- Writes secure and high-quality code using the syntax of at least one programming language and addresses basic code quality issues.
- Proactively identifies hidden problems and patterns in data and uses these insights to drive improvements to coding hygiene and system architecture.
- Respond to incidents, assist in troubleshooting, and implement fixes to restore platform stability.
- Collaborate with other engineers and teams to enhance platform performance, reliability, and resiliency.
- Actively applies automation to reduce manual toil in the Software Development Life Cycle
- Ensure compliance with security, internal controls, and regulatory standards.
Required Qualifications, Capabilities, and Skills
- Formal training or certification on software engineering concepts and 3+ years applied experience.
- Hands-on practical experience in application development, testing, and operational stability
- Proficient in coding in one or more modern programming languages (Python, Java/Spring Boot, etc.) and experience developing, debugging, and maintaining code in a corporate environment
- Solid understanding of agile methodologies such as CI/CD, Application Resiliency, and Security
- Demonstrated knowledge of software applications and technical processes within a technical discipline
- Basic knowledge of industry-wide technology trends, security protocols, cryptography, authentication, authorization, and security
- Knowledge of industry-wide technology trends and best practices
- Strong problem-solving and communication skills.
Preferred qualifications, capabilities, and skills
- Observability Tools (e.g. Splunk, Grafana)
- Data Streaming Frameworks
- AWS services
- Kubernetes
